Buyer’s Guide: What to Consider Before Choosing the Best Smokers in 2025
Finding the best smokers in 2025 means balancing flavor, convenience, and longevity. Below are the key factors to evaluate so you get a smoker that matches your cooking style—whether you’re drawn to a pellet smoker for automation, a charcoal smoker for smoke character, or a kamado for heat retention.
Materials and durability
The build materials determine how long your smoker will last and how well it resists the elements and heat.
– Stainless steel: Excellent corrosion resistance and long life; look for 304 or 430 stainless in cooking chambers and grates.
– Powder-coated or porcelain-coated steel: Common and affordable; porcelain helps resist rust but can chip if dropped.
– Ceramic/cordierite (kamado): Superb heat retention and durability, but very heavy and fragile if dropped.
– Weld quality and gasketing: Full welds and good door seals improve efficiency and prevent leaks.
– Finish & accessories: Removable ash pans, replaceable grates, and sturdy wheels extend usable life.
Performance and efficiency
Performance is about temperature control, smoke production, and fuel efficiency—crucial for consistent BBQ results.
– Temperature range & control: Check minimum and maximum temps; electric and pellet smokers with PID controllers or digital thermostats hold temps most steadily.
– Fuel type implications:
– Pellet smoker: Great automation, consistent smoke, easy temp control.
– Charcoal smoker: Best for that classic smoky flavor; needs more tending.
– Electric smoker: Convenient and simple; limited smoke flavor compared with wood/charcoal.
– Gas smoker: Fast heat-up; less smoky complexity.
– Heat retention & insulation: Thicker walls and tighter seals reduce fuel use and stabilize temps.
– Airflow & smoke control: Adjustable vents, baffles, or reverse-flow designs promote even cooking and efficiency.
Size, weight, and portability
Pick a size that suits how you cook and where you’ll use the smoker.
– Cooking area: Consider primary use—weeknight dinners (small to medium) vs. feeding a crowd (large).
– Rack configuration: More racks let you cook multiple items at once; vertical smokers maximize footprint.
– Weight and portability: Kamados and large offset smokers are heavy; look for locking wheels or a trailer option if you need mobility.
– Storage footprint: Consider whether you have room on your patio or need a compact/tailgate-friendly smoker.
Extra features and accessories
Modern smokers come with tech and hardware that can improve results and convenience.
– Built-in thermometers & dual probes: For monitoring grate and food temps.
– Wi‑Fi/Bluetooth & app control: Remote temp control and alerts for busy cooks.
– PID or advanced controllers: Offer precise temperature management and better smoke consistency.
– Useful accessories: Ash cleanouts, side shelves, meat hooks, rib racks, smoker covers, and fuel hoppers for pellet models.
– Safety & certification: Look for ETL/CSA ratings on electric/gas models and insulated handles on all units.
Price and warranty
Balance upfront cost with long-term value and manufacturer support.
– Budget vs. premium: Entry-level smokers are great for beginners; high-end models offer more precise control, better materials, and longer lifespans.
– Ongoing costs: Factor in fuel (pellets, wood, charcoal, gas) and replacement parts.
– Warranty & customer service: Check what’s covered and for how long—coverage for the firebox, cooking grates, and electronics varies widely.
– Parts availability: Brands with easy-to-find replacement parts and active support communities save headaches down the road.
